Like Father, Like Son
2 Samuel 13:1-22

David’s sin was reproduced and carried further in his sons, but God sent a greater Son of David—the perfect image of His Father—who now reigns forever in righteousness.

I. Amnon is lured and enticed by his own desire (2 Samuel 13:1-5).
II. Amnon’s desire gives birth to sin (2 Samuel 13:6-14).
III. Amnon’s sin brings forth death (2 Samuel 13:15-22).

Application:
- Amnon’s pattern is true for us as well.
- Our only hope is Christ.

Systematic Theology II - Starts Feb. 15

Pastor Adam will be teaching Systematic Theology II on Sunday evenings beginning February 15. About half of the 10-week course will be spent covering the doctrine of man, and the other half of the course will cover the doctrine of salvation. This is the second course in a series of three systematic theology courses, but you do not have to have taken the first course to participate in this one. Our textbook for the course will be Wayne Grudem’s Systematic Theology. You will experience the most benefit from the course if you have a copy of the book and read the chapters being taught that week prior to class. However, reading the chapters is not a requirement for the course. Registration for the course will open soon. When registering, you will have the option of purchasing a copy of Systematic Theology by Wayne Grudem. You can also register for the course without purchasing the book. The charge for the book is $30, and it will be used for all three Systematic Theology courses. There is no charge for the course if you do not want a copy of the book. You can also purchase the book on your own.
